Resilience and Upkeep

Though numerous property owners look for attractive surfaces, resilience and effortless care are equally essential elements. Engineered quartz surfaces perform exceptionally well in these aspects. Consisting of authentic quartz particles mixed with resin compounds, they provide outstanding durability, causing them to resist surface damage, blemishes, and heat. This longevity confirms that quartz retains its attractive appearance long-term, even in high-traffic kitchens or busy households. Upkeep is simple; standard cleansing with soft cleanser and water works perfectly, removing the necessity for sealant application that genuine stone typically needs. Additionally, quartz's sealed structure inhibits microorganism proliferation, promoting a sanitary space. In conclusion, quartz countertops provide a practical and stylish solution, merging durability with minimal maintenance, making them a smart choice for modern homes.

What's the Best Way to Maintain and Clean Stone Countertops?

For maintaining and cleaning stone countertops properly, use a non-harsh, pH-balanced cleaner and a soft cloth. Keep away from harsh chemicals and abrasive tools, and frequently seal the surface to protect against stains and damage.

Can You Repair Stone Countertops if They Get Damaged?

Certainly, stone countertops can be restored if damaged. Experts often use specialized epoxy and resin materials to fill damaged areas, returning the surface to its original condition. Regular maintenance can avoid further damage and increase the lifespan of these countertops.

What Does the Average Stone Countertop Cost?

Stone countertop costs generally vary, ranging from $50 to $200 per square foot, based on the type of stone, quality, and complexity of installation. Other factors include location and any customization requested.
